The invention provides a special electronic screen reader for a spectrometer. The device includes a base, a gasket, a brightness adjustment knob, a power supply interface, an AV video interface, a transfer box, a data line, a lifting sleeve, a fixed main shaft, a vertical telescopic shaft, an adjustable Focus knob, cantilever fixing knob, cantilever, electron microscope camera, LED light, camera lens, strong magnet, camera fixing knob, power adapter. The effect of the present invention is that the electronic microscopic camera is fixed above the scale area of the spectrometer through the magnetic adsorption type metal lifting support, and the scale of the spectrometer is photographed by the electronic microscopic camera and output to the screen through the AV interface for display. The lifting support is adsorbed on the spectrometer vernier disk through a magnet, and its position and height can be adjusted. The focal length of the camera can be adjusted and the LED light with adjustable brightness can provide illumination under dark room conditions, which is convenient for reading the scale value of the spectrometer.

背景技术Background technique
分光计是物理实验教学必备的、常用的仪器之一,在实验过程中需要读出度盘上望远镜所处的角度,由于需要较高的测量精度,所以度盘上的刻度非常密集,而且在结构上采用了主尺、副尺分离的游标读数方法,读数过程比较复杂,也是教学重点和难点,需要详细讲解。分光计实验通常在暗室中进行,没有照明刻度难以辨识,而照明不当又会影响实验效果。厂家一般配备带照明光源的光学放大镜。但这种放大镜只能供实验者本人观看,当教师在讲课时,面对十几位甚至几十位学生要讲解读数方法,此时原有的光学放大镜不能供多人同时观看,无法满足需要了。目前市场上没有专用于解决分光计读数供多人同时观看的技术。The spectrometer is one of the necessary and commonly used instruments in the teaching of physics experiments. During the experiment, it is necessary to read the angle of the telescope on the dial. Due to the need for high measurement accuracy, the scales on the dial are very dense, and In terms of structure, the vernier reading method of separating the main ruler and the auxiliary ruler is adopted. The reading process is relatively complicated, which is also the key and difficult point of teaching, and needs to be explained in detail. Spectrometer experiments are usually carried out in a dark room, and the scale is difficult to identify without lighting, and improper lighting will affect the experimental results. Manufacturers generally equip optical magnifiers with lighting sources. But this kind of magnifying glass can only be watched by the experimenter himself. When the teacher is giving a lecture, facing dozens or even dozens of students, he has to explain the reading method. At this time, the original optical magnifying glass cannot be watched by many people at the same time, and cannot meet the needs up. There is currently no technology on the market specifically designed to address spectrometer readings for simultaneous viewing by multiple people.
针对上述存在的问题,本发明的一种分光计专用电子屏幕读数器设计思想是解决物理实验教学中分光计读数讲解过程学生不能看到具体读数细节的问题。In view of the above existing problems, the design idea of a special electronic screen reader for spectrometer of the present invention is to solve the problem that students cannot see the details of the specific reading during the process of explaining the reading of the spectrometer in the physics experiment teaching.

具体实施方式detailed description
结合附图对本发明的分光计专用电子屏幕读数器结构加以说明。The structure of the electronic screen reader dedicated to the spectrometer of the present invention is described in conjunction with the accompanying drawings.
本发明的分光计专用电子屏幕读数器的设计思想是针对分光计读数不便的问题,设计一款体积小巧,安装和操作简单,不对分光计正常使用产生干扰的分光计专用电子屏幕读数器,摄像机高度、位置和焦距都可以灵活调整,能够提供清晰的图像,而且可以提供能够调节照明效果的照明。The design idea of the spectrometer-specific electronic screen reader of the present invention is to aim at the problem of inconvenient reading of the spectrometer, and to design a spectrometer-specific electronic screen reader that is small in size, easy to install and operate, and does not interfere with the normal use of the spectrometer. Height, position and focal length are all flexibly adjustable to provide a clear image and provide lighting with adjustable lighting effects.
本发明通过使用金属升降支座,将电子显微摄像机固定在分光计的刻度区域上方,通过电子显微摄像机拍摄分光计的刻度并由AV接口输出到屏幕显;升降支座通过磁铁吸附在分光计游标盘上,支撑稳固,位置和高低可以调节;摄像机焦距可以调节并且带有能调节亮度的LED灯可在暗室条件下提供照明,实现了设计思想。In the present invention, the electronic microscopic camera is fixed above the scale area of the spectrometer by using the metal lifting support, and the scale of the spectrometer is photographed by the electronic microscopic camera and output to the screen display by the AV interface; On the vernier plate of the meter, the support is stable, and the position and height can be adjusted; the focal length of the camera can be adjusted and the LED light with adjustable brightness can provide lighting in dark room conditions, realizing the design idea.
如图1及图2所示,该仪器包括底座1、垫圈2、亮度调节旋钮3、电源接口4、AV视频接口5、转接盒6、数据线7、升降套筒8、固定主轴9、垂直伸缩轴10、调焦旋钮11、悬臂固定旋钮12、悬臂13、电子显微摄像机14、LED灯15、摄像机镜头16、强磁铁17、摄像机固定旋钮18、电源适配器19。As shown in Figure 1 and Figure 2, the instrument includes base 1, gasket 2, brightness adjustment knob 3, power interface 4, AV video interface 5, adapter box 6, data cable 7, lifting sleeve 8, fixed spindle 9, Vertical telescopic shaft 10, focusing knob 11, cantilever fixing knob 12, cantilever 13, electron microscope camera 14, LED light 15, camera lens 16, strong magnet 17, camera fixing knob 18, power adapter 19.
所述垂直伸缩轴10安装在固定主轴9中,可沿固定主轴9上下滑动,升降套筒8套在固定主轴9外侧可以在固定主轴9上转动。主轴9穿过垫圈2固定安装在底座1上,垫圈2垫在底座1和升降套筒8之间。升降套筒8内侧刻有螺纹,与垂直伸缩轴10相配合,当转动升降套筒8时垂直伸缩轴10会随着升降套筒8的转动而升高或降低;强磁铁17镶嵌在底座1底面上。悬臂13由悬臂固定旋钮12固定在垂直伸缩轴10的上端;电子显微摄像机14上端装有调焦旋钮11并且由数据线7接入转接盒6;电子显微摄像机14安装在悬臂13上由摄像机固定旋钮18锁紧。亮度调节旋钮3、电源接口4和AV视频接口5位于转接盒6上。The vertical telescopic shaft 10 is installed in the fixed main shaft 9 and can slide up and down along the fixed main shaft 9. The lifting sleeve 8 is sleeved on the outside of the fixed main shaft 9 and can rotate on the fixed main shaft 9. The main shaft 9 is fixedly installed on the base 1 through the washer 2 , and the washer 2 is placed between the base 1 and the lifting sleeve 8 . The inner side of the lifting sleeve 8 is engraved with threads, which cooperate with the vertical telescopic shaft 10. When the lifting sleeve 8 is rotated, the vertical telescopic shaft 10 will rise or fall with the rotation of the lifting sleeve 8; the strong magnet 17 is embedded in the base 1 bottom surface. The cantilever 13 is fixed on the upper end of the vertical telescopic shaft 10 by the cantilever fixing knob 12; the upper end of the electronic microscopic camera 14 is equipped with a focusing knob 11 and is connected to the adapter box 6 by the data line 7; the electronic microscopic camera 14 is installed on the cantilever 13 Locked by the camera fixing knob 18. The brightness adjustment knob 3 , the power interface 4 and the AV video interface 5 are located on the adapter box 6 .
如图2、3、4、5所示,所述电源适配器19是连接电源的器件,为电子显微摄像机14供电。所述强磁铁17镶嵌在底座1底面上。所述电子显微摄像机14下端安装有摄像机镜头16和LED灯15,上端装有调焦旋钮11。所述分光计专用电子屏幕读数器吸附在分光计游标盘上即可以使用。As shown in FIGS. 2 , 3 , 4 , and 5 , the power adapter 19 is a device connected to a power supply to supply power to the electron microscope camera 14 . The strong magnet 17 is embedded on the bottom surface of the base 1 . A camera lens 16 and an LED light 15 are installed at the lower end of the electron microscope camera 14, and a focusing knob 11 is installed at the upper end. The special electronic screen reader for the spectrometer can be used after being adsorbed on the vernier disc of the spectrometer.
本发明分光计专用电子屏幕读数器的操作步骤:The operating steps of the special electronic screen reader for the spectrometer of the present invention:
如图5所示,将装置放置在分光计游标盘上,调整位置使摄像机镜头16正对游标盘上的刻度;转动升降套筒8调整电子显微摄像机14到合适高度。As shown in Fig. 5, the device is placed on the vernier disc of the spectrometer, and the position is adjusted so that the camera lens 16 faces the scale on the vernier disc; the lifting sleeve 8 is turned to adjust the electron microscopic camera 14 to a suitable height.
将显示器的AV数据传输线的黄色接头接入转接盒6上的AV视频接口5;将电源适配器19接入转接盒6上的电源接口4;将电源适配器19插入插座以接通电源;打开显示器此时显示器上出现图像;转动亮度调节旋钮3将LED灯15调至合适的亮度;转动调焦旋钮11直至显示器上的图像清晰。Connect the yellow connector of the AV data transmission line of the display to the AV video interface 5 on the adapter box 6; connect the power adapter 19 to the power interface 4 on the adapter box 6; insert the power adapter 19 into the socket to turn on the power; open The image appears on the display at this time; turn the brightness adjustment knob 3 to adjust the LED light 15 to a suitable brightness; turn the focus knob 11 until the image on the display is clear.
